Solution

  1. The renewable energy resource from the given options is Biomass.

  2. The non-renewable energy resource from the given options is Nuclear.

  3. The statement that is NOT a disadvantage of the use of fossil fuels for the generation of electricity is "They are expensive".

  4. The statement that is NOT a disadvantage of the use of nuclear power for the generation of electricity is "The generation of electricity by nuclear power contributes to global warming".

  5. Biofuels being described as 'carbon neutral' means "The crops from which biofuels are produced absorb carbon dioxide from the atmosphere while they are growing; biofuels release carbon dioxide when they are burnt".

  6. The energy resource that can make use of 'pumped storage' from the given options is Hydroelectric.
